The memory qualification team supporting Technical Infrastructure (TI) performs commodity management activities managing the memory supply chain, supplier selection, negotiation of business, technical, and legal terms, as well as direct management of cost, quality and supply. The memory team works with TI Engineering and other supply chain functions to deliver on its objectives.

Responsibilities

  • Manage all revision qualifications for memory components and modules.
  • Work with Technical Infrastructure Engineering to define and maintain a roadmap.
  • Work with supply base to manage the building and shipping of modules to locations where qualifications will take place, and ensure on time delivery of parts and modules to maintain qualification schedules.
  • Work with Technical Infrastructure Engineering and PDM team to ensure all necessary documentation is completed on time once qualifications are completed and parts are available for production.
  • Manage documentation and improvement of the operations part of the qualification process.
